NTE1710
Integrated Circuit
Record/Playback Circuit for VCR
Description:
The NTE1710 is an integrated circuit in a 22Lead DIP type package designed for tape recorder and
VCR audio recording and playback. This device has builtin electronic switches for recording and
playback which include the ones for a noise reduction circuit.

Note 1. A capacitor of 10
F or over must be used between Pin11 and GND for the purpose of
preventing the AGC circuit oscillation when it is actually used.
